Lazy Man Dub Band headline 5PTS Outdoors at The Dog Bowl in Roanoke on Sunday, September 27, 2026. Doors open at 11:00 AM and the music starts around 12:30 PM, an all ages Sunday afternoon in the bowl behind Black Dog Salvage with tickets running $5 to $10.

Lazy Man Dub Band are Roanoke’s own, a roots reggae outfit built on a tight rhythm section and a real horn line, with Montego Bay born drummer Drummie Wayne anchoring the sound since the band came together more than a decade ago. They put out the album Former Champion in 2019, the one carrying the single “You Dub,” and they have spent the years since working Virginia stages, festivals and opening slots for national acts. Live, expect deep grooves, plenty of improvisation and a horn section that earns its keep. Roanoke Outside also lists Jstop Latin Soul, the Roanoke Latin soul band with a residency at Martin’s Downtown, on the bill.

The Dog Bowl is the natural amphitheater behind Black Dog Salvage on 13th Street SW, and 5 Points Music Sanctuary runs the 5PTS Outdoors series there. Sunday shows open at 11:00 AM and wrap around 4:00 PM, with rotating food trucks and vendors. Bring a lawn chair or a blanket and one sealed water bottle per person. Leashed, well behaved dogs are welcome, kids 12 and under get in free with a ticketed adult, and parking is in the lot across 13th Street, so carpooling helps. No outside food or drink, pop up tents or large umbrellas. This one is presented by Steel Dynamics, Roanoke Bar Division.
